Radio waves have photons with low energies microwave photons have a little more energy than radio waves infrared photons have still more then visible ultraviolet x rays and the most energetic of all gamma rays. Light the visible region of the spectrum is the one most familiar to us because as a species we have adapted receptors eyes that are sensitive to the most intense electromagnetic radiation emitted by the sun the closest extraterrestrial source.
